Context
The New Committee type of Governance Action is currently rendering incorrect or unclear information in both the Voting and Outcomes pillars of GovTool. Specifically, the “Parameters” tab does not clearly distinguish which members are to be added and which are to be removed, and it also shows wrong or incomplete key data, including current and new expiration epochs.
This bug negatively affects users' ability to accurately understand and assess committee-related changes.

Steps to reproduce
- Go to the Voting pillar and open the GA details for:
Voting Pillar Example - Open the “Parameters” tab
- Observe:
- Ambiguous presentation of which committee members are being removed vs added
- Incorrect or missing key hashes
- Inaccurate expiration epoch comparison
- Repeat the same on the Outcomes pillar:
Outcomes Pillar Example
Actual behavior
- Members marked for addition or removal are not clearly identified
- Some committee member key hashes are incorrect or truncated
- Current and new expiration epochs are misleading or misrepresented
Expected behavior
- Members to be added and removed should be clearly labeled and visually separated
- All key hashes should be correctly and fully displayed
- Expiration epochs should clearly show current vs updated values in a structured, unambiguous way
